Asia: Day 8 Outcomes: 2nd Hockey India Junior Ladies And Males North Zone Championship 2024


 Uttar Pradesh Hockey downs Hockey Haryana with final minute objectives to win girls’s Championship whereas Hockey Chandigarh edges out Uttar Pradesh 2-1 to assert males’s Championship ~ 

Jhansi, eighth July: Day 8 of the 2nd Hockey India Junior Ladies and Males North Zone Championship 2024, held in Jhansi, witnessed Uttar Pradesh Hockey defeat Hockey Haryana and Hockey Chandigarh defeat Uttar Pradesh Hockey to clinch the championship within the girls’s and males’s competitions respectively. Amongst the day’s different outcomes, Hockey Chandigarh secured Third Place within the girls’s match whereas Hockey Punjab bagged Third Place among the many males’s groups.

Uttar Pradesh Hockey clinches Championship with dramatic 2-1 victory over Haryana 

In a intently fought Ultimate for the ladies’s title, Uttar Pradesh Hockey secured an exhilarating 2-1 victory towards Hockey Haryana to emerge as champions. Hockey Haryana broke the impasse and took the lead when Shashi Khasa (37’), the match’s high scorer, discovered the again of the online. The equaliser evaded Uttar Pradesh for a lot of the second half earlier than Rashmi Patel (58’) scored within the match’s dying embers. Minutes later, Purnima Yadav (60’) scored once more for Uttar Pradesh Hockey to finish an emphatic victory.

Hockey Chandigarh edges out Uttar Pradesh 2-1 to assert males’s Championship 

Hockey Chandigarh emerged as males’s champions following a 2-1 triumph towards Uttar Pradesh Hockey in a grueling fixture. Ashu Maurya (14’) gave Uttar Pradesh the lead in direction of the top of the primary quarter. Nonetheless, Hockey Chandigarh bounced again within the second quarter driving on the efforts of Rajveer Singh (26’). As the sport regarded arrange for a shootout, Gurjeet Singh (55’) delivered a late winner for Hockey Chandigarh.

Hockey Chandigarh outplays Delhi Hockey 4-0 to seize Third Place 

Within the girls’s battle for Third Place, Hockey Chandigarh defeated Delhi Hockey, 4-0. Pooja (11’, 34) gave Hockey Chandigarh the early lead and doubled it quickly after half time. Vedangi Vyas (42’) scored within the third quarter earlier than Tamanna (49’) additional widened the hole with one other subject purpose.

Hockey Punjab overwhelms Hockey Haryana with a 6-1 victory for Third Place 

Within the males’s battle for Third Place, Hockey Punjab defeated Hockey Haryana, 6-1. Om Rajnesh Saini (24’) and Lovenoor Singh (29’) scored for Punjab within the second quarter earlier than Vinay (30’) pulled one again for Hockey Haryana. Following a goalless third quarter, Hockey Punjab took management within the last minutes of the match with objectives from Abhishek Gorkhi (48’), Charanjeet Singh (55’, 56’) and Ajaypal Singh (60’).
